One other thing you might want to try, and it's if you're up to it, is to take out the DDs using your rear tube (if you have a sub with one). The DDs will often times after passing over you will circle around to make another pass. Track them and as soon as they are right at 180 degrees in your periscope you let em have it. One time in one convoy I sunk 3 DDs this way before moving on to the convoy it self.
